1 Bedroom Bed & Breakfast in Hampton Poyle, Kidlington

Along with a restaurant, this smoke-free bed & breakfast has a bar/lounge and self parking. WiFi in public areas is free. Additionally, a meeting room, concierge services, and a porter/bellhop are onsite.
Housekeeping is not available.
The Bell at Hampton Poyle offers 9 accommodations.

Summary: We turned up very late so the guy working there was really helpful in getting us set up. The room was nice enough and you can see what they’re going for but the aesthetic choices they’ve made are detrimental to usefulness. The ornate bath on 4 legs and shower fittings look nice but your choices are either shower sat down or get water all over the place. It seems like a lot of people choose the second option as unfortunately there is a bit of a musty damp smell and the lack of ventilation in the bathroom means the moisture can only go into the room so there was quite a lot of mould in the room we were in, especially around the windows and a bit on the ceiling. Breakfast was really good, great general spread and then the cooked food was really good.
